my sister and I ate some of a chocolate bar. she ate 3/5 of it and I ate 1/10 of it. how much of the chocolate bar did we eat

Hey there!

To solve this problem, add 1/10 and 3/5 . . .

LCD of 3/5 = 6/10

(1/10 should stay as it is so the equation will be 1/10 + 6/10)

1 + 6 = 7

The denominator is the same for both fractions, so your answer will be 7/10.

1/10 + 3/5 = 7/10 <-----

7/10 of the chocolate bar was eaten.
